Your small town is Beaufort, the second-oldest city in South Carolina. The town is renowned for its scenic location and for maintaining a historic character by preservation of its antebellum architecture. It has been named "Best Small Southern Town" by Southern Living, a "Top 25 Small City Arts Destination" by American Style, and a "Top 50 Adventure Town" by National Geographic Adventure.

You’re a winner!! Your small town is Montauk, located on the eastern end of the South Shore of Long Island. The Montauk Point Light was the first lighthouse in New York State and is the fourth oldest active lighthouse in the United States. It is particularly famous for its fishing, claiming to have more world saltwater fishing records than any other port in the world. Bring your net!!
